What is Medical Assistant Phlebotomist Skills Required?

• Knowledge of medical terminology
• Ability to draw blood from patients
• Ability to follow safety protocols
• Ability to work with a variety of medical equipment
• Attention to detail
• Good communication skills
• Ability to work in a fast-paced environment

What is Medical Assistant Phlebotomist Qualifications?

• High school diploma or equivalent
• Certification as a Medical Assistant or Phlebotomist
• Previous experience in a medical setting

What is Medical Assistant Phlebotomist Responsibilities?

• Draw blood from patients
• Prepare specimens for laboratory testing
• Label and store specimens
• Maintain patient records
• Assist with other medical procedures
• Follow safety protocols
• Clean and maintain medical equipment
